How I resolved the issue where Android, especially LINE, was unusually slow on a BUFFALO router

The other day, when I changed my wife's parents' Wi-Fi router to BUFFALO's "WSR-1800AX4S/NBK",
the feedback was that "LINE was slow to load".
Her parents were using "Galaxy S10" and "OPPO Reno A", and her sister's iPhone had no issues.
When I actually went to check, indeed, iPhones had no problems, but only Android devices were somehow slow.
Push notifications were also sometimes delayed, sometimes not.
Especially LINE, which is likely used frequently
Notifications arrived immediately, but chats were slow to update

Stickers were slow to load and sometimes didn't display

Indeed, only Android devices were somehow slow...
When I tried connecting to 4G, it loaded immediately, so I concluded the problem was with the router and decided to dig into the settings.
Settings that resolved the issue
How to access the router settings is written in the instruction manual
Under "Wireless Settings" > "5GHz", there's a setting called "Speed Mode".

By default, it was set to the maximum "80MHz", but
When I tried setting it to "20MHz", it started loading without issues even on Android!
Since there were no issues even after setting it to "40MHz", I ultimately decided to set it to "40MHz".

If you are connected to a 2.4GHz SSID, please make the settings under "Wireless Settings" > "2.4GHz".
For these kinds of issues, there are various factors such as compatibility between devices, routers, ONU equipment, and even the house structure, making it difficult to pinpoint the exact cause.
